请写出下列程序的输出结果。()
#include
int main() /{
char str[ ]="1A2B3C4D"; int i;
for(i=0;str[i]!='/0';i++)
if ((str[i]<'0') || (str[i]>'9'))
printf("%c",str[i]);
return 0;
/}
}
第1题
#include
int main() /{
char str[ ]="1A2B3C4D"; int i;
for(i=0;str[i]!='/0';i++)
if ((str[i]<'0') || (str[i]>'9'))
printf("%c",str[i]);
return 0;
/}
}
第2题
A.8,6,4,1
B.8,6,3,2
C.8,8,4,1
D.8,6,4,2
第3题
A.8,6,4,1
B.8,6,3,2
C.8,8,4,1
D.8,6,4,2
第4题
A.8,6,4,1
B.8,6,3,2
C.8,8,4,l
D.8,6,4,2
第5题
include <iostream>
using namespace std;
int strle(char a[],char b[])
{
int num=O,n=O;
while (* (a+num) !='\0')
num++;
while (b [n] )
{
* (a+num)=b [n];
num++;
n++;
}
return(num);
}
int main ()
{
char strl[80],str2[80],*p1=str1,*p2=str2;
cin>>p1;
cin>>p2;
cout<<strle(p1,p2)<<end1;
return 0;
}
运行上述程序,如果从键盘输入字符串qwerty和字符串abcd,则程序的输出结果是【 】。
第6题
1.阅读程序,程序输出结果 (1) 。
#include<stdio.h>
main( )
{
int x,y;
x=-50%3;
y=50%(-3)
printf( "%d,%d\n" , x , y );
}
2.阅读程序,程序输出结果 (2) 。
#include<stdio.h>
main( )
{
char c='M',str;
str=c+32;
printf("%c\n",str);
}
3.阅读程序,程序输出结果 (3) 。
#include<stdio.h>
main( )
{
int a=10, b=14, y;
if (a<b) y=a*b;
else y=a/b;
printf ("y=%d\n",y);
}
4.阅读程序,程序输出结果 (4) 。
#include<stdio.h>
main( )
{
inta[3][4]={10,12,23,4,5,6,17,18,19,1,2,3},i,j,m;
m=a[0][0];
for(i=0;i<3;i++)
{
for(j=0;j<4;j++)
if(a[i][j]>m)m=a[i][j];
}
printf("m=%d\n",m);
}
5.阅读程序,程序输出结果 (5) 。
#include <stdio.h>
int fun(int n)
{ int i,y=1;
for(i=1; i<=n; i++)y=y*i;
return y;
}
main( )
{
int a=5,p;
p=fun(a);
printf("p=%d\n",p);
}
第7题
第8题
A、intm=s.indexOf(‘r’);
B、charc=s.charAt(0);
C、intn=s.length();
D、Stringstr=s.append(‘2’);
第9题
A.1
B.3
C.0
D.2
第10题
A.#define size 10 char str1[size],str2[size+2];
B.char str[];
C.int num['10'];
D.int n=5; int a[n][n+2];
为了保护您的账号安全,请在“上学吧”公众号进行验证,点击“官网服务”-“账号验证”后输入验证码“”完成验证,验证成功后方可继续查看答案!